Acacia is a detached house in Chislehurst (BR7 5DH). It has a recorded floor area of 333 m² (around 3584 sq ft) and council tax band G. The latest certificate (June 2016) returns an A (score 92), the top energy band on the EPC scale. The latest certificate is from June 2016,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

At 333 m² the property is well over the postcode median (182 m² across 11 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ode. 4 planning records sit against the property, 3 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ension and a basement excavation,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
